Ten years ago, when James Cameron announced that he would be returning to making movies with an original story called Avatar, which he likened to Pocahontas with aliens and a live action adaptation of Battle Angel Alita with the most intense action ever put on film, I was way more excited about Alita. Well, then he made Avatar and it took over his brain and he decided to make 5 sequels or something, so the reins of Alita were given to Robert Rodriguez. I used to love RR, but his last few movies made me lose interest in him, so I my excitement for Battle Angel pretty much died. But I have to admit, despite the anime eyes (which I honestly think I'll get used to while watching the movie), it looks pretty fucking badass. I guess having Cameron as producer helps.
